Seagate Wireless Plus wins CNET’s Best of CES 2013 Award:
Seagate’s latest wireless portable storage, the Wireless Plus, won CNET’s Best of CES 2013 award for Networking and Storage. The Wireless Plus is the much-improved version of their GoFlex Satellite, a portable drive with a built-in wireless feature to stream content to a number of mobile devices.
seagate wireless plusThe Seagate Wireless Plus builds on the GoFlex Satellite but with more features and a bigger 1TB capacity. This new portable wireless storage can create its own wireless network and stream content to up to 8 mobile devices at the same time. You can also use this device to connect to a wireless netwok and share the internet connection to multiple devices. Really handy if you’re in a hotel. With the Seagate Media App, you can upload files from your mobile device to the Wireless Plus. The Seagate Wireless Plus now gets a longer battery life rated at 10 hours.
